
Procurement Category Manager – Packaging Materials (all gender)
What you will enjoy doing
Every day, billions of people around the globe interact with products made possible by ALPLA – step into a strategic role where your sourcing expertise shapes the packaging solutions behind those moments.
This is a highly strategic role that combines category expertise with operational execution to deliver measurable value across the supply chain.
- Develop and implement a robust sourcing strategy for secondary packaging materials (e.g. corrugated packaging, inliners, stretch foils, pallets) across Europe
- Conduct comprehensive market analyses to identify trends, risks, and opportunities within the category, aligning sourcing initiatives with both regional and global objectives
- Lead end-to-end sourcing projects from supplier identification to contract negotiation and implementation, with a focus on cost-efficiency, compliance, and supplier performance
- Build and maintain strategic, long-term supplier relationships to foster innovation, sustainability, and continuous improvement, including regular performance evaluations
- Initiate and execute cost optimization projects without compromising on quality, service levels, or supply reliability
- Ensure a reliable and consistent supply of packaging materials to support regional production needs
- Act as a strategic business partner to cross-functional teams including procurement, sales, operations, logistics, and finance
- Act as an ambassador of the IMP:ACT program over the 2025/2026 time frame
- Be an active and highly motivated member of the Cluster Procurement Leadership Team, joining regular meeting, workshop, brainstorming sessions in line with the IMP:ACT program principles
What makes you great
- You have a degree in supply chain, business administration, engineering, or a related field
- Over the past ten years, you have built solid expertise in procurement or category management, preferably in the packaging, chemicals, or manufacturing industries
- Your professional background includes experience in international and matrixed organizations, where you successfully led complex sourcing initiatives
- You combine deep knowledge of packaging materials and supplier markets with a keen understanding of raw materials like paper, plastics, or steel
- You are comfortable analyzing market trends and cost structures and have worked with market indices such as EUWID
- A hands-on mindset helps you navigate environments with limited data structures
- You are a skilled negotiator, a strategic thinker, and confident in engaging with stakeholders at all levels
- Proficiency in digital procurement tools such as SAP Ariba or Coupa, along with data visualization skills, rounds off your profile
- Flexible work location within Europe – this position can be based in Austria, Italy, Spain, or Germany
